the HW-586 Battery Capacity Tester is a precision instrument designed to measure the true "health" and energy storage of various batteries.
The HW-586 is a digital discharge meter that tests battery capacity by applying a controlled load through external resistors.
Verification Tool: Perfect for spotting "fake" high-capacity batteries that don't live up to their labels.
Support for Multiple Chemistry: Test everything from a single 1.2V Ni-MH cell to a 12V Lead-Acid battery.
Real-Time Data: The LED display cycles through three critical values during the test: Current (A), Voltage (V), and Capacity (Ah/mAh).
Auto-Recognition: The smart firmware can automatically suggest a safe termination voltage based on the battery it detects.
Error Code Protection: Includes built-in safety codes (Err1–Err4) to alert you if the battery voltage is too high, the load is incorrectly wired, or the battery is too weak.
To get an accurate reading using your Electrapac tester, follow these steps:
Preparation: Fully charge the battery you wish to test.
Connection: Connect the battery to the "Positive" and "Negative" terminals. Connect the provided load resistors to the "R" terminals.
Power: Plug in a Micro USB cable (5V) to power the board.
Set Termination: Press the "+" or "-" buttons to set the voltage at which the test should stop (e.g., 3.0V for a standard 18650).
Start: Press the "OK" button. The display will begin flashing the data as it discharges the battery through the resistors.
Finish: When the test is done, the display will stop flashing and show the final capacity in mAh.
18650 Harvesting: Sorting healthy cells from old laptop batteries for DIY power walls.
Quality Control: Checking that new bulk battery shipments meet their rated specifications.
Lead-Acid Testing: Checking the health of UPS or small vehicle batteries.
Circuit Troubleshooting: Identifying high-resistance batteries that cause voltage sag under load.
Educational Labs: Teaching students about the relationship between voltage, current, and energy over time.

| Specifications | Descriptions |
|---|---|
| Power supply voltage | DC4.5-6V (Micro USB connector) |
| Operating Current | less than 70mA |
| Discharge voltage | 1.00V-15.00V 0.01V resolution |
| Termination voltage range | 0.5-11.0V |
| Supported by current | 3.000A 0.001A resolution |
| Maximum voltage measurement error | 1% + 0.02V |
| Maximum current measurement error | 1.5% + – 0.008A |
| Maximum battery capacity range | 9999Ah (1Ah = 1000mAh) greater value by shifting the decimal point to switch, when the display is less than 10Ah X.XXX, as shown above to achieve 10Ah XX.XX, and so on. |
| Board size | 50mmX37mm. |
